Andrew Duff campaigns in France and the Netherlands
11.34.43am BST (GMT +0100) Thu 26th May 2005
As the French and the Dutch prepare to vote in their referendums on the new Constitution for Europe, East of England Liberal Democrat Euro MP Andrew Duff has set out on a hectic series of meetings and demonstrations in those two countries.
Andrew Duff is one of the key authors of the Constitution and is spokesman on constitutional affairs for the Alliance of Liberals and Democrats for Europe (ALDE).
In a statement today he said:
"There is a curious air of defeatism about these two referenda in France and Holland. That is absurd. Those who believe in a strong democratic Europe able to stand on its own feet in world affairs must campaign hard until the polls close.
"I shall be working alongside my French and Dutch colleagues to convince the public of the great merits of the Constitution. Many lies and distortions have got to be challenged. The case for modernising the European Union, and for making it more efficient and effective, is a good one. People respond to the European case when they hear it put with clarity and conviction."
The demonstration starts this morning with a display of Oui! placards in the plenary of the Parliament in Brussels. At 17.00 Andrew Duff will lead a human chain, including many Euro MPs, at the Hotel de Ville in Paris. Tomorrow night Duff will speak at a political rally in Groningen, Holland, and continue his campaign on Saturday in The Hague.
